The bill also requires the bundling of payments for dialysis drugs,
testing supplies, and other elements into a single, more cost effective
payment for the treatment of End-Stage Renal Disease (ESRD) by 2011.

With the current growth rate of people who will need dialysis in the future, it
is inevitable that some form of bundling will be implemented. Patients are
concerned that sudden revisions in the reimbursement policy toward a bundled
reimbursement approach may unintentionally lead to a decrease in patient’s
quality of care, quality of life or potentially impacting access to care. It is
critical to have an understanding of all the complexities that may impact how
care is provided under a bundled model before such a model is implemented.
